Mimer SQL bundles DbVisualizer

updated 09:55 am EST, Tue January 24, 2006

Mimer SQL, DbVizualizer


Mimer will bundle Minq Software's DbVisualizer as a database front-end tool in its Mimer SQL database server. The companies today announced that DbVisualizer with extended support for Mimer SQL will be included in Mimer SQL for Mac OS X. DbVisualizer is a cross-database tool aimed to simplify database development and management for database administrators and developers. It supports simultaneous database connections, allowing users to explore and manage database objects, execute SQL queries, visualize information and more. DbVisualizer is integrated in the free development versions of Mimer SQL and can be upgraded to a DbVisualizer Personal version ($100) by purchasing a license from Minq Software. DbVisualizer with extended support for Mimer SQL is available now for download at Minq Software's website.

Mimer SQL provides small-footprint, scalable relational database that conforms to international ISO SQL standards. It is designed for high performance mission critical systems as well as for mobile and embedded appliances. Mimer SQL supports the ODBC, JDBC, ESQL, Mono, ADO and ADO.NET database APIs and runs on all major operating systems including Windows, Solaris, AIX, Linux, Mac OS X, Symbian OS, PocketPC and HP OpenVMS. In addition, Mimer SQL is free for test and development purposes up to 10 users.
